This car on the roll is faster than GTRs with extra 50+kw on it (with next size up turbos), as it spools so fast with the GT-SS turbos, it will jump 5 to 6 car lengths, then other more powerful GTRs will start pulling it in slowly at over 200km/h. This has been tested several times with friends on the roll in 1st, 2nd, 3rd, and 4th gears. On dyno when I compared graph of my GTR GT-SS setup to other GTRs with -5 turbos or HKS 25/30difference in down low power wasn't huge as you get to preload the car on the rollers. However on the street you don’t get to preload the car and the difference really shows. Very fat power curve. Car starts producing boost from 2200RPM, pulls hard from 3000rpm to 8400rpm redline.
